Sheela Chandren is a scholar working on Materials Chemistry, Renewable Energy, Sustainability and the Environment and Biomedical Engineering. According to data from OpenAlex, Sheela Chandren has authored 43 papers receiving a total of 726 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Materials Chemistry, 14 papers in Renewable Energy, Sustainability and the Environment and 11 papers in Biomedical Engineering. Recurrent topics in Sheela Chandren’s work include TiO2 Photocatalysis and Solar Cells (12 papers), Advanced Photocatalysis Techniques (10 papers) and Enzyme Immobilization Techniques (9 papers). Sheela Chandren is often cited by papers focused on TiO2 Photocatalysis and Solar Cells (12 papers), Advanced Photocatalysis Techniques (10 papers) and Enzyme Immobilization Techniques (9 papers). Sheela Chandren collaborates with scholars based in Malaysia, Indonesia and Nigeria. Sheela Chandren's co-authors include Roswanira Abdul Wahab, Fazira Ilyana Abdul Razak, Naji Arafat Mahat, Hadi Nur, Nursyafiqah Elias, Joazaizulfazli Jamalis, Dedy H. B. Wicaksono, Nursyafreena Attan, Dewangga Oky Bagus Apriandanu and Yoki Yulizar and has published in prestigious journals such as Macromolecules, Chemosphere and Carbohydrate Polymers.
